Lisle 24400 Wheel Stud Installer: Best Overall
The Lisle 24400 utilizes a high-quality roller bearing to convert lug nut rotation into pure pulling force. This design is critical because it prevents the tool from spinning against the hub surface, which protects both the hub and the tool from unnecessary wear. It effectively eliminates the friction that often leads to stripped threads on a new stud during the installation process.
Most hobby farmers will find this tool handles almost every stud size found on standard utility and livestock trailers. Its ability to work with both air impacts and traditional hand ratchets makes it versatile for both the shop and the field. The bearing is sealed well enough to survive the dusty environments common in a barn or equipment shed.
The ease of use is what truly sets this model apart for those who may not perform mechanical repairs daily. The tool centers itself automatically, ensuring the stud is pulled in perfectly straight every time. If a reliable, do-it-all tool is required for a variety of farm implements, this is the one to purchase without hesitation.

Choosing the Right Size Stud Tool for Your Trailer
Selecting a wheel stud installer requires knowing the specific thread pitch and diameter of the trailer’s hardware. Most common utility trailers use a 1/2″-20 thread, but heavier livestock or car haulers might jump to 9/16″ or even 5/8″ studs. A tool that is too small won’t fit over the stud, while one that is too large may not center correctly, leading to a crooked installation.
The thickness of the hub flange also plays a role in tool selection. Some installers are low-profile to fit behind narrow brake assemblies, while others are taller to accommodate long, high-strength studs. Before purchasing, verify the bolt pattern of the trailer; 5-lug hubs often have different spacing and clearance requirements than 6-lug or 8-lug configurations.
It is also worth considering the drive tool that will be used. If repairs are mostly done in the field with a breaker bar, a bearing-style installer is almost mandatory to reduce the manual effort required. However, if a high-torque pneumatic impact is available in the barn, a simpler, heavy-duty spacer might suffice for occasional use.
Step-by-Step Guide to Replacing Broken Wheel Studs
The first step in any repair is safety; ensure the trailer is on level ground and the wheels are chocked before jacking. Once the wheel is removed, the broken stud must be driven out of the hub using a heavy hammer or a specialized stud removal tool. It is often helpful to spray the area with penetrating oil and let it sit for several minutes to break the bond of rust and grit.
After the old stud is out, clean the hole in the hub thoroughly with a wire brush to remove any debris or burrs that could prevent the new stud from seating. Insert the new stud through the back of the hub, ensuring the splines align as closely as possible with the original grooves. Slide the stud installer tool over the threads on the front side of the hub.
Thread a standard lug nut onto the stud by hand to ensure it isn’t cross-threaded. Use a wrench or impact gun to tighten the lug nut against the installer tool, which will pull the stud into the hub. Watch the back of the hub carefully; the process is complete only when the head of the stud is perfectly flush against the metal flange.
Essential Safety Tips for Trailer Hub Maintenance
Never rely solely on a hydraulic jack when working under a trailer or removing hubs. Always use jack stands with a weight rating that exceeds the trailer’s loaded capacity, as a jack failure can be fatal. If the trailer is loaded with livestock, extra caution is required, as the movement of the animals can shift the center of gravity and cause the trailer to tip.
When installing new studs, avoid the temptation to over-torque the lug nut once the stud is seated. Excessive force can stretch the new metal, weakening the stud before it even sees the road. Use a torque wrench to check the final tightness of the lug nuts after the wheel is reinstalled, following the manufacturer’s specific foot-pound recommendations.
Always re-check the lug nuts after the first 50 miles of travel following a stud replacement. The vibration of the road can sometimes cause a newly installed stud to settle slightly, which can result in a loose lug nut. This simple five-minute check prevents the wheel from coming loose and causing a major accident on the highway.
Preventing Wheel Stud Damage on Utility Trailers
The most common cause of stud failure on farm trailers is improper lug nut torque. Using an impact wrench to “guess” the tightness often leads to over-tightening, which stretches the studs and makes them prone to snapping under load. Investing in a quality torque wrench and using it every time a wheel is moved is the best way to prevent future repairs.
Corrosion is another major enemy, especially for trailers that sit in tall grass or mud for extended periods. The moisture traps grit against the threads, leading to “galling” where the nut and stud essentially weld together. Applying a very light coat of anti-seize to the threads can help, though it is important to adjust torque settings accordingly as lubricated threads require less force.
Finally, regular inspections can catch a failing stud before it snaps. Look for signs of “bleeding” rust coming from the lug nut, which indicates that the nut is loose and the stud is vibrating against the hub. Replacing a slightly worn stud during a scheduled maintenance day is much easier than doing it on the side of the road with a trailer full of supplies.
